Problems solved by technology

The disadvantage of this method is that the growth of sterile seedlings is slow, the seedling time is long, and the efficiency is low.
After analysis, we believe that the reason for the poor growth of sterile seedlings in the above method is that after mercuric chloride disinfection, the residual mercuric chloride on the surface or inside of the seeds is poisonous to the seeds and affects the viability of the seeds; When inoculated on agar medium, due to different inoculation depths and different body positions, the water absorption of the seeds is slow and not uniform, resulting in slow emergence and different sizes, and low work efficiency

Embodiment 1

[0015] Embodiment 1: Cultivate 9050 capsicum aseptic seedlings with a method for culturing capsicum aseptic seedlings

[0016] 1. Washing with tap water: Put 100 9050 capsicum seeds in a nylon seed bag and rinse under tap water for 3-5 minutes.

[0017] 2. Ultra-clean bench disinfection: Put the seed bag in the empty tissue culture bottle in the ultra-clean bench, spray 75% alcohol to disinfect the countertop and space, turn on the ultraviolet lamp, turn on the sterile air switch, and sterilize for 30 minutes.

[0018] 3. Ethanol disinfection: immerse the seed bag in the tissue culture bottle with 75% alcohol and disinfect for 1 min.

[0019] 4. Mercury chloride disinfection: transfer the seeds into 0.1% mercuric chloride solution and disinfect for 15 minutes.

[0020] 5. Washing with sterile water: transfer the seeds into sterile water and shake for 30 seconds.

Abstract

The invention discloses a culture technique for aseptic pepper seedlings, which belongs to the field of plant biotechnology. The technique is mainly implemented through a way that an aseptic water vibrated seed-soaking process is added before a culture medium inoculation process in the processes (tap water cleaning-super clean bench disinfection-ethanol disinfection-mercury chloride disinfection-aseptic water cleaning-culture medium inoculation) of the existing culture technique for aseptic pepper seedlings, so that six processes are changed into seven processes (tap water cleaning-super clean bench disinfection-ethanol disinfection-mercury chloride disinfection-aseptic water cleaning-aseptic water vibrated seed-soaking-culture medium inoculation). The technique can carry out detoxification, oxygenation, budding promotion and growth promotion on pepper seeds, and has the advantages of simple operation, rapid bud seedling growth, high stocking percent, and tidy and robust seedling bodies.

Description

technical field [0001] A method for cultivating aseptic pepper seedlings belongs to the field of biotechnology, more specifically, on the basis of the existing technology for cultivating sterile pepper seedlings, a process of oscillating and soaking seeds in sterile water is added to detoxify and oxygenate, and promote Sprout growth, a method for improving the efficiency of aseptic seedling cultivation. Background technique [0002] The acquisition of sterile explants is an important part of plant tissue culture, which can be used in protoplast fusion, cell culture, in vitro rapid propagation and plant transgenic. The aseptic explants of dicotyledonous plants are mostly obtained by sterilizing the seeds and transforming them into aseptic seedlings, then taking their leaves and hypocotyls for in vitro rapid propagation or transgenic research.
